| With the increasing of installed capacity of wind power in the Inner Mongolia autonomous region, the access of wind power has put forward higher request to the grid of Inner Mongolia.This paper researches the problem of the access of 4 wind power farms in Baiyintala and xihaila to grid. Research Institute has carried out the grid connection study project of Tongliao Baiyintala and Xihailasitai wind farms (99MW) in order to investigate the impact of wind farm on the local grid’s voltage, load flow and power quality taking into account the type of wind turbine, and propose the technical solutions to stabilize the wind farm and power system. The main contents of this report are listed as follows:(1) Analyzing the wind farm output power characteristic and its correlation with the load, mainly includes the analysis of the correlation between the changes of the output of the wind farm and the load variation.(2) Computing load flow of power system with the integration of the wind farms in order to investigate the impact of the wind power on the transmission system load flow and bus voltage level, and recommend the appropriate compensation scheme.(3) Analyzing the influence of wind farms on short-circuit current contribution and transient stability of grid when occurring system failure after integration of wind farm, interaction between the wind farms and the local power system, the stability controlling schemes after wind farms connection.(4) Assessing power quality issues caused by the integration of the wind farm which includes computing flicking caused by the wind farm, and analyzing the possible harmonics injection caused by the wind farm. |
